[ NUMBERS ]
50+
COMPANIES
10 000+
INVOICES REGISTERED
99,8%
SUCCESS RATE
−$1k
per year vs subscription
−200 hr
60 min → 1 min per invoice
Reviews

What customers say

"

Saves me 3 hours a day. I used to export every tax invoice to a middleman manually. Now it's one click — done.

Anna, Chief accountant, Promtech LLC
"

Zero limit errors in 8 months. The system warns well before the limit runs out.

Mykhailo, Sole proprietor, wholesale trade
"

What would make me recommend it? Time saved. Less routine — more control over outcomes.

Anonymous review, Accountant, trading company, 500+ invoices/mo
[ MENTIONS ]

"run-done is software for automatic registration of tax invoices in ERPN directly from your accounting system. It lets you integrate registration into a single click, avoiding manual XML exports and middlemen."

— Google AI Overview
Process

How it works

  1. 01

    Connect

    One bridge to 1C, BAS, SAP, Odoo, Key-CRM. No file exports.

  2. 02

    Click agent

    Click "Register" in your accounting system. One click per tax invoice.

  3. 03

    Sign agent

    QES signs locally on your PC. Key never leaves your device.

  4. 04

    Done agent

    Tax invoice in ERPN. Receipt archived. Telegram alert sent.

Tax invoice → XML → M.E.Doc → ERPN — before
Tax invoice + run-done → ERPN— now
[ ОДИН ДЕНЬ З ВАШОГО ЖИТТЯ ]

Виписали податкову. Що далі?

[ БЕЗ run-done ]
  1. 09:00Виписали видаткову + податкову в BAS
  2. 09:15Оновили стиковку, відкрили M.E.Doc — там сидить інший бухгалтер
  3. 09:30Шукаєте її: «вийди з M.E.Doc», вона не на місці
  4. 09:45Просите сисадміна викинути її з сесії
  5. 10:00Зайшли — забули пароль, шукаєте
  6. 10:20M.E.Doc вирішив оновитися
  7. 10:40Пароль 1, 2, 3 рази → відправили в ЄРПН
  8. 16:30Чекаєте квитанцію. А раптом помилка? Тоді все наново — але вже завтра, бо кінець робочого дня.
Витрачено:пів дня

Виявилось — контрагент на зведеній. Треба коригування. Ну ладно, це вже завтра.

відео: @nlipovenko
[ З run-done ]
  1. 09:00Виписали видаткову в BAS
  2. 09:01run-done відсіяв тих, хто на зведеній. Залишились ті, кого треба зареєструвати сьогодні.
  3. 09:02Натиснули «Зареєструвати» — усі пішли в ЄРПН одним пакетом
  4. 09:03Квитанції в Telegram. П'єте каву.
Витрачено:3 хвилини

run-done сам знає, хто на зведеній. Ви бачите тільки те, що треба зробити сьогодні.

Benefits

Why teams pick us for tax invoices

01

Your KEP stays with you

The key never leaves your machine. Signing is local. Firewall: tax.gov.ua only.

02

Zero extra clicks agent

One button in your accounting system. No XML, no exports, no open-close-paste.

03

Never miss your limit agent

Real-time remaining registration limit. Warnings before it runs out.

04

Audit trail agent

Every invoice, receipt, and attempt is logged. For audits and peace of mind.

05

No updates, no subscriptions

Buy once, it runs. Lives as long as your key is valid. No monthly fees, no forced updates.

06

Works alongside anything

Runs alongside M.E.Doc, Vchasno, any other program. Any keys. No conflicts.

[ ІНТЕГРАЦІЇ ]

Працює з системами, які ви вже використовуєте

Підключаємо прямо з вашої облікової системи. Без перенесення даних, без додаткових ліцензій.

BASБухгалтерія
SAPERP
OdooERP/CRM
Key-CRMCRM
Дебет+Облік
M.E.DocПаралельно
ExcelCSV-імпорт
+ вашаHTTP API

Підключення через HTTP-обробку у вашій системі. Один раз — і працює назавжди.

[ TECHNICAL ]

How it's secured

  • Key never leaves your machine

    QES signs locally. The key file and PIN are never sent to run-done servers or any cloud.

  • No auto-update

    What you installed is what runs. No silent updates — unlike M.E.Doc 2017 (NotPetya).

  • Audit of every call

    Every signing attempt, every HTTP call to ERPN — logged with timestamp. For audit and the “it wasn’t me, it was the program” defence.

Keylocal
Cloud transfer0
Auto-update0
Outbound connectionstax authority site only
Support

What you can register

automatic tax invoice registration in ERPN straight from your accounting system BAS | SAP | Odoo | Key-CRM | … . No middlemen M.E.Doc | Sonata | Vchasno | … , no XML.

TypeDescriptionSupport
Tax invoicesVAT tax invoices
AdjustmentsAdjustment calculations
Consolidated invoicesFor retail and consumer services
VAT limitBalance monitoring
Plans

Pricing

[ NOT A SUBSCRIPTION — ONE-TIME PAYMENT ]
Один платіж
Yours forever. No monthly fees.
We will quote it on a demo, tailored to your volume.

  • Unlimited tax invoices & adjustmentsБудь-яка кількість ПН/РК. Без обмежень на кількість документів. Підтримка зведених ПН.
  • VAT limit monitoringЗалишок ΣНакл в реальному часі. Попередження за 1 000 ₴ до межі.
  • Telegram notificationsКожна ПН: «зареєстровано / помилка / повторна спроба». Telegram або e-mail.
  • Priority supportTelegram-чат із засновником. Відповідь у робочий час 5-30 хв.
Програма-аналогrun-done
Рік 1~8 000 ₴один платіж
Рік 2~8 000 ₴0 ₴
Роки 3-5~24 000 ₴0 ₴
Σ за 5 років~40 000 ₴один платіж

Дані з прайсів M.E.Doc / FREDO / Соната: пакет «Звітність + ПДВ + Інтеграція» ~7 350-8 550 ₴/рік. КЕП окремо для обох.

Who registers tax invoices when you are sick?

run-done авто-створення ПН створення РК перевірка ліміту відправка в ЄРПН перевірка квитанцій сповіщення в месенджер звітність ФОП генерація рахунків підпис документів інтеграція з BAS done
[ Q&A ]

Q & A

What if my KEP gets stolen?

Your KEP never leaves your computer. Ever. run-done signs documents locally on your PC. The key isn't sent to our servers, stored in the cloud, or routed through middlemen. Signing happens in your computer's memory and is sent directly to ERPN.

How do I know the program isn't sending data anywhere else?

Configure a firewall. run-done talks to only one server — tax.gov.ua (ERPN). Block everything else — the program will still work. After setup we provide firewall configuration guides for your system.

Isn't this like M.E.Doc in 2017? (NotPetya)

No. M.E.Doc was compromised through its update mechanism — the program downloaded code from the vendor's servers. run-done has no auto-update mechanism. The program downloads nothing from the internet except responses from ERPN. You control every update manually.

What if ERPN is unavailable?

run-done retries automatically. Every attempt is logged. When ERPN responds — you get a Telegram notification, even if you've already closed the accounting system. You'll never miss a deadline because of a tax office outage.

Is this legal? Will the tax office block it?

Fully legal. run-done registers invoices with your KEP through the official tax office API. It's identical to how M.E.Doc or any other program does it. The difference — your key stays with you.

Will I have to change my accounting system?

No. run-done embeds into your system — 1C, BAS, SAP, Odoo, anything. You continue working as usual. One button — and the invoice is in ERPN. No XML, no file exports, no extra windows.

Will this replace my accountant?

No. run-done handles the routine — registration, retries, receipts, notifications. You make the decisions. The accountant stops wasting time on mechanical work and focuses on what actually needs experience and judgment.

How to check PN registration limit?

run-done automatically checks the registration limit before each submission.

What are PN registration deadlines in 2026?

Invoices from 1-15 must be registered by the 5th. From 16-last day — by the 18th of next month.

What is the penalty for late PN registration?

During wartime: 2% (up to 15 days) to 25% (over 1 year). Peacetime: 10-50%.

Can I create an adjustment calculation via run-done?

Yes. run-done supports creating and registering adjustment calculations (RK).

How much does run-done cost?

From $99 one-time — lifetime license for first 100 customers.

Honesty

Honestly: who this isn't for

×
If you don't have an accounting system

run-done integrates with an accounting system. If you track things in Excel or by hand, another solution — or the taxpayer's cabinet — will serve you better.

×
If you only need reporting (no tax invoices)

This module is specifically for tax invoices. For reporting (VAT, ESV, profit) see the full bundle.

Forget XML and manual exports

Один платіж — не підписка. Вартість назвемо на демо.

Free demo. Setup in 1 day. Pay after demo.

Sign up in 60 seconds → manager contact → demo setup in 1 day

Довідник

Реєстрація податкових накладних в ЄРПН: повний гід

Коротко про головне для бухгалтера й директора: як реєструвати ПН і РК в Єдиному реєстрі податкових накладних, які строки, штрафи та ліміт ПДВ, що робити при зупинці реєстрації СМКОР і чим автоматизація на стороні облікової системи відрізняється від Кабінету платника або M.E.Doc.

Що таке автоматична реєстрація ПН і РК

Автоматична реєстрація податкових накладних — це передача файла ПН або розрахунку коригування (РК) у форматі XML напряму з вашої облікової системи (1С, BAS, SAP, Odoo, Key-CRM) до Єдиного реєстру податкових накладних (ЄРПН) ДПС України, з локальним підписом кваліфікованим електронним підписом (КЕП) директора та печатки, отриманням квитанції 1 (про прийом) і квитанції 2 (про реєстрацію або відмову), без посередників і без ручного вивантаження XML у Кабінет платника.

Як це працює: 4 кроки від облікової до ЄРПН

  1. Документ створюється в обліковій — менеджер або бухгалтер виписує податкову накладну в 1С / BAS / SAP / Odoo як зазвичай.
  2. run-done забирає файл XML через стандартну інтеграцію (HTTP-сервіс 1С, REST API SAP, експорт BAS) — без змін у звичній роботі бухгалтера.
  3. КЕП директора й печатки накладається локально на вашому комп'ютері; приватний ключ ніколи не залишає машину, передається лише підписаний CMS-контейнер.
  4. Підписаний пакет іде в ЄРПН; квитанція 1 фіксує прийом, квитанція 2 — успішну реєстрацію або помилку з кодом, обидві зберігаються поряд із документом в обліковій.

Які строки реєстрації податкових накладних і РК

Згідно з п. 201.10 ПКУ (зі змінами від Закону № 3603-IX), ПН/РК, складені з 1-го по 15-те число місяця, реєструються до 5-го числа наступного місяця. Накладні з 16-го по останнє число — до 18-го числа наступного місяця. Розрахунок коригування на зменшення суми ПДВ покупця реєструє покупець (а не продавець) і має 15 днів на це з дати отримання РК. Поточні дедлайни і таймер зворотного відліку — у нашому податковому календарі; детальна таблиця термінів — на сторінці строки реєстрації ПН.

Штрафи за несвоєчасну реєстрацію (ст. 120-1 ПКУ)

За порушення граничного строку реєстрації ПН або РК у ЄРПН стаття 120-1 Податкового кодексу України передбачає штраф у відсотках від суми ПДВ, що зростає залежно від тривалості прострочення: 10 % при затримці до 15 днів, 20 % — до 30 днів, 30 % — до 60 днів, 40 % — до 90 днів, 50 % — до 120 днів і 50 % при перевищенні 120 днів. Для безПДВшних ПН і РК фіксована сума — 170 ₴ за документ. Автоматизація повторних спроб реєстрації після помилок ЄРПН (мережа, тимчасова недоступність сервісу ДПС) — головний спосіб не отримати штраф через технічний збій. Детальний розбір з калькулятором, винятками та порядком оскарження — у статті штрафи за ст. 120-1 ПКУ.

Що таке реєстраційний ліміт ПДВ (формула ΣНакл)

Реєстраційний ліміт — це максимальна сума ПДВ, на яку платник може зареєструвати ПН і РК. Розраховується за формулою ΣНакл = ΣНаклОтр + ΣМитн + ΣПопРах − ΣНаклВид − ΣВідшкод − ΣПеревищ. Простими словами: ліміт зростає від отриманих від постачальників ПН і сплаченого митного ПДВ, зменшується від виданих вами ПН і повернутого з бюджету ПДВ. run-done показує поточний ліміт у дашборді й попереджає в Telegram, коли його не вистачає для наступної ПН — щоб ви встигли поповнити рахунок ПДВ до того, як реєстрація заблокується. Подивитися тарифи з моніторингом ліміту.

Зупинка реєстрації ПН за критеріями ризиковості (СМКОР)

Система моніторингу критеріїв оцінки ризиків (СМКОР) автоматично зупиняє реєстрацію ПН, що відповідають ризиковим ознакам: нетипова номенклатура, перевищення обсягу постачання, ознаки ризиковості платника. Зупинена ПН отримує квитанцію про призупинення; розблокування — через подання Таблиці даних платника (ЄСКО) і документів, що підтверджують реальність операції, через Кабінет платника податків ДПС. run-done розрізняє квитанцію про відмову (БТ-1) і квитанцію про зупинення СМКОР, надсилає різні сповіщення бухгалтеру й автоматично зберігає обидві у документі. Якщо вже сталася помилково виписана ПН — дивіться окремий гайд як виправити помилкову ПН через РК.

Чим run-done відрізняється від Кабінету платника і посередницьких сервісів

У Кабінеті платника податків ДПС реєстрація повністю ручна: бухгалтер вивантажує XML з облікової, заходить у вебкабінет, підписує і відправляє кожну ПН. Це безкоштовно, але не масштабується на десятки накладних на день. Посередницькі сервіси пропонують додатковий шлюз: XML вивантажується з облікової у клієнт сервісу, потім — у їхню хмару, з хмари — у ЄРПН. Підписання може відбуватися як локально, так і на сервері (хмарний КЕП). run-done працює без проміжного сервісу: пакет іде з вашого комп'ютера в ЄРПН напряму, без зберігання вашого КЕП у чужій хмарі і без щомісячної підписки.

Що таке КЕП і чому локальний підпис безпечніший за хмарний

Кваліфікований електронний підпис (КЕП, раніше — ЕЦП за Законом № 2155-VIII «Про електронні довірчі послуги») — криптографічний ключ, виданий АЦСК (наприклад, ІІТ «АЦСК Україна», «Дія», «MasterKey»). Локальний підпис означає, що сам ключ зберігається на вашому захищеному носії або у файлі Key-6.dat на вашому комп'ютері, а підписання відбувається на вашій машині. Хмарний КЕП виносить ключ на сервер постачальника — це зручно, але створює одну точку компрометації на всіх клієнтів сервісу. run-done використовує тільки локальний підпис через офіційну бібліотеку ІІТ EUSign.

Глосарій термінів

ПН
Податкова накладна — документ, що підтверджує податковий кредит покупця з ПДВ.
РК
Розрахунок коригування — виправлення раніше зареєстрованої ПН (зміна суми, кількості, ставки).
ЄРПН
Єдиний реєстр податкових накладних — централізована база ДПС, у якій реєструються всі ПН і РК.
КЕП
Кваліфікований електронний підпис; з 2018 року замінив термін «ЕЦП» згідно із Законом № 2155-VIII.
СМКОР
Система моніторингу критеріїв оцінки ризиковості, що зупиняє реєстрацію підозрілих ПН.
Квитанція 1 / Квитанція 2
Технічна (підтвердження прийому файла) і змістовна (підтвердження реєстрації або відмова з кодом) відповіді ДПС.
БТ-1 / БТ-2
Коди технічних і змістовних помилок реєстрації, наприклад БТ-12 — невірна сума ПДВ.
Реєстраційний ліміт (ΣНакл)
Максимальна сума ПДВ, на яку платник має право зареєструвати ПН/РК у поточний момент.
Подзвонити Telegram